Moving from Bangkok to Portland (2026)
Portland has a COL index of 125 vs 45 for Bangkok (100 = US average). Expect to pay about 177% more for the same lifestyle.

Monthly budget at $75K โ Bangkok vs Portland
| Expense | Bangkok | Portland |
|---|---|---|
| Monthly take-home | $4,741 | $4,122 |
| 1BR rent | $600 | $1,900 |
| Groceries | $380 | $407 |
| Transport | $150 | $100 |
| Utilities | $80 | $130 |
| Internet | $25 | $65 |
| Left after essentials | $3,506 | $1,520 |
